Comprehending the IELTS CertificateWhat is the IELTS?
The Ielts Writing Practice Uzbekistan is a standardized test that evaluates four key language abilities:
SkillDescriptionListeningUnderstanding spoken English in various contexts.ReadingUnderstanding and interpreting written texts.WritingProducing written text that conveys concepts in an arranged way.SpeakingEngaging in discussion and showing spoken proficiency.IELTS Scoring System
The IELTS ratings vary from 0 to 9, with each band score showing a particular level of English proficiency:
Band ScoreProficiency LevelDescription9Expert UserFull operational command of the English language.8Really Good UserOperational command with periodic inaccuracies.7Excellent UserGenerally reliable command of the language regardless of some inaccuracies.6Skilled UserTypically reliable command with some misconception.5Modest UserPartial command of the language; might have difficulty in understanding.4Minimal UserFundamental skills; understands just isolated phrases.3Extremely Limited UserConveys and understands just general significance in really familiar situations.2Intermittent UserNo real communication; relies heavily on gestures.1Non-UserEssentially no capability to utilize the language beyond a few separated words.0Did Not Attempt the TestDid not answer any questions.The Attraction of Buying an IELTS Certificate

Risks Involved
While the attraction of buying an IELTS certificate might seem appealing, the dangers involved are considerable:
Legal Consequences: Purchasing a phony certificate is illegal and can lead to criminal charges, fines, and even imprisonment.
Credibility Damage: If captured, prospects can lose their possibility to study abroad or operate in foreign countries, seriously damaging their credibility.
Employment Issues: Employers are increasingly performing background checks, and providing a deceitful certificate can cause dismissal from a task.

Is it possible to buy a genuine IELTS certificate?
No, genuine IELTS certificates are only awarded to candidates who take and pass the main assessment. Getting a certificate from unauthorized sources is unlawful.
2. What happens if I am caught with a phony IELTS certificate?
Being captured with a fraudulent IELTS certificate can cause severe consequences, consisting of legal action, fines, and an irreversible restriction from taking the IELTS in the future.
3. How can I prepare successfully for the IELTS exam?
Preparation can be enhanced by utilizing online resources, registering in courses, and experimenting sample tests. Networking with others who are getting ready for the exam can also be helpful.
4. What is the expense of taking the IELTS exam in Uzbekistan?
As of 2023, the assessment charge for Ielts General Uzbekistan in Uzbekistan is typically around 1,000,000 Uzbek Som, although this may vary based upon the test center.
5. Can IELTS ratings be re-evaluated?
Yes, prospects can ask for a review of their IELTS scores within 6 weeks of receiving their outcomes for a cost.
